18.01.2011, 01:00
What hasn't correctly made?
new prov,prov2;
Doesn't work:
new prov,prov2;
Код:
if (strcmp("/1", cmdtext, true, 10) == 0)
{
if(prov == 0 || prov2 == 0)
{
if(GetPlayerState(playerid) == 1 && PlayerToPoint(3.0, playerid,-2792.7700,-10.3369,7.0391))
{
SendClientMessage(playerid, COLOR_RED, " action 1");
prov = 1;
}
else if(GetPlayerState(playerid) == 1 && PlayerToPoint(3.0, playerid,-2794.9434,216.4308,7.1875))
{
SendClientMessage(playerid, COLOR_RED, " action 2");
prov2 = 1;
}
else
{
SendClientMessage(playerid, COLOR_RED, "You not on a pickup.");
}
}
else if(prov == 1 || prov2 == 1)
{
SendClientMessage(playerid, COLOR_RED, "Action is already carried out");
}
return 1;
}
if (strcmp("/2", cmdtext, true, 10) == 0)
{
if(prov == 1 || prov2 == 1)
{
if(GetPlayerState(playerid) == 1 && PlayerToPoint(3.0, playerid,-2792.7700,-10.3369,7.0391))
{
SendClientMessage(playerid, COLOR_RED, " action 1");
prov = 0;
}
else if(GetPlayerState(playerid) == 1 && PlayerToPoint(3.0, playerid,-2794.9434,216.4308,7.1875))
{
SendClientMessage(playerid, COLOR_RED, " action 2");
prov2 = 0;
}
else
{
SendClientMessage(playerid, COLOR_RED, "You not on a pickup.");
}
}
else if(prov == 0 || prov2 == 0)
{
SendClientMessage(playerid, COLOR_RED, "Have already cancelled action");
}
return 1;
}
Код:
if(prov == 0 || prov2 == 0)
{


: error 029: invalid expression, assumed zero